第一次勾选了模板了,也选好maven文件的位置了,后面不能勾选直接next,就可以创建了。后面创建的里面会有test文件和java文件5.8、在IDEA中标记文件夹功能5.9、在IDEA中配置Maven解决警告问题为什么会有这个问题:我们访问一个网站,需要指定一个文件夹的名字;5.10、pom文件pom.xml是Maven的核心配置文件<?xml version="1...
Maven Maven是基于项目对象模型(POM),可以通过一小段描述信息来管理项目的构建,报告和文档的软件项目管理工具。 Logback是由LOG4创始人设计的又一个开源日志组件。 相关链接: Maven的常用命令: Maven框架: Archetype插件,用于创建复合Maven规定的目录框架。 第一种快速创建方式: Mvn archetype:generate Choose a number...
父(Super)POM是 Maven 默认的 POM。所有的 POM 都继承自一个父 POM(无论是否显式定义了这个父 POM)。父 POM 包含了一些可以被继承的默认设置。因此,当 Maven 发现需要下载 POM 中的 依赖时,它会到 Super POM 中配置的默认仓库http://repo1.maven.org/maven2去下载。 Maven 使用 effective pom(Super pom...
一般选择低版本的depedency,点击右键——Exclude 去除了冲突或者重复的jar,maven会在对应pom的depedency中加 <exclusions>用于去掉某个依赖里的jar。 方法一:把父pom依赖的jar包覆盖掉 举例: 假如我们在项目pom中引入一个统一的依赖管理项目。 在common-base中引入了 但是我们想在datasource中使用最新版本的依赖,可以...
Maven POM POM( Project Object Model,项目对象模型 ) 是 Maven 工程的基本工作单元,是一个XML文件,包含了项目的基本信息,用于描述项目如何构建,声明项目依赖,等等。 执行任务或目标时,Maven 会在当前目录中查找 POM。它读取 POM,获取所需的配置信息,然后执行目
Maven POM POM( Project Object Model,项目对象模型 ) 是 Maven 工程的基本工作单元,是一个XML文件,包含了项目的基本信息,用于描述项目如何构建,声明项目依赖,等等。 执行任务或目标时,Maven 会在当前目录中查找 POM。它读取 POM,获取所需的配置信息,然后执行目标。
然后紧接着我们再来说一下上面这两部分,分别是项目对象模型POM和依赖管理模型Dependency。 那刚才提到,在Maven当中呢,它通过一小段每个项目的描述信息来描述项目的构建,而这一小段描述信息就是定义在了Maven项目的pom.xml这份配置文件当中的。那么在这份配置文件当中,就配置了项目对象模型POM,也配置了依赖管理模型Depend...
Maven 教程 Maven 翻译为“专家”、“内行”,是 Apache 下的一个纯 Java 开发的开源项目。基于项目对象模型(缩写:POM)概念,Maven利用一个中央信息片断能管理一个项目的构建、报告和文档等步骤。 Maven 是一个项目管理工具,可以对 Java 项目进行构建、依赖管理。 Ma
新人常识普及:我们为..鉴于本吧多新人,新人又需要多交流才能进步,今天就给新人们讲讲git和maven的必要性,因为,他们的重要性,远远超过很多没用过的人的想象。很多人应该用过svn cvs之类的代码版本管理工具,git也是
一、使用maven:首先需要知道的是,在我们开发人员中有一句话叫做:约定优于配置。比如,如果我们写代码有多种可选方案:硬编码形式:obj.setPath("d:/xxxx") 、配置形式:conf.xml -> <path>d:/xxx</path>